    Kenya Industrial Estates (KIE) Limited was established in 1967 as a subsidiary of Industrial and Commercial Development Corporation (ICDC) with a major role of promoting indigenous entrepreneurship by financing and developing small scale and micro enterprises. KIE Limited was established to facilitate development and incubation of micro, small and medium ...

    Senior Human Resource Officer

    Job Purpose:- This job holder helps in managing the human resources division and implements Human Resource Administrative policies that ensures smooth running of company strategic objectives.
     
    Duties and Responsibilities
    • Management of staff performance and rewards thereof;
    • Manage recruitment, selection, placement and staff separation;
    • Coordinate and monitor staff performance on monthly/ quarterly and annualy;
    • Ensure development and implementation of various HR policies and procedures in the company;
    • Ensuring effective implementation of the all Performance contracting programs and provide reports thereof on quarterly and annually basis;
    • Training various committees in line with the performance contracting parameters as per the training plan/ budget;
    • Maintenance of work environment, occupational Health and safety standards and management of staff welfare programmes;
    • Handle staff grievances and Industrial Relations and coordinate staff welfare issues benefits & Insurance matters;
    Administration
    • Oversees and ensure effective supervision of all office services ie Transport, telephone, registry, transport, office supplies administration, stores management and cleanliness of offices and other facilities.
    • Ensures timely settlement of utility bills, Oversees security of offices and assets;
    • Handling the company’s insurance matters in liaison with other relevant stakeholders
    Academic Qualifications / Skills required
    Requirements for the Position Appointment
    • Bachelor of Bachelor Degree in Business related fields from a recognized institution;
    • A minimum of at least 3 years of relevant work experience of progressive working;
    • Professional Qualifications / Membership to professional bodies;
    • IT proficiency
    • Leadership skills,
    • Interpersonal skills
    • Communication-skills;
    • Shown merit and ability as reflected in work performance and results
